Obituary for Daniel Jay Webster

Daniel Jay  Webster
Wake service for Daniel will be 6:30 PM Sunday, July 22, 2018 at Glorieta Baptist Church (7308 S. Western Ave, OKC, OK 73139). Funeral service for Daniel will be 10:00 AM Monday, July 23, 2018 at Glorieta Baptist Church with interment to follow at 3:00 PM Monday at Kinney Family Cemetery in Wewoka.


Daniel Jay Webster was born November 1, 1949 in Bremerton, Washington. He was named Reginald Stanley Andrews. However, he and his younger biological sister were adopted by Doug and Juanita Webster. Daniel grew up in Louisiana, North Carolina, Texas and Oklahoma. He graduated from Idabel Gray High School in 1968. Following high school, he attended Southeastern State College in Durant, Oklahoma. After his freshman year, Daniel enlisted in the U. S. Navy. He was stationed at Memphis Naval Air Station where he graduated from “A” school specializing in electronics. After the Navy, Daniel returned to Southeastern for one year. In 1973, he obtained a summer job in Macon, Georgia working for the National Park Service. He later enrolled in Vo-Tech school to further his education in electronics. In 1974, he met Agnes (Pinky) Kinney through a chance meeting at a laundromat. Daniel, who loved clothes, took up an entire row of washers. They married May 14, 1975 at the Bibb County Court House. Daniel and Pinky had two children, Conchate and Kelli. In 1979, they moved back Oklahoma so Pinky could complete her last semester of college. In 1980, when they moved to Norman, Oklahoma, they began attending Central Baptist Church in Oklahoma City. In October, Daniel accepted Jesus as his Savior and was baptized. He enjoyed singing in the choir, attending bible studies, teaching the 2-3 year old class and playing dominoes with Ted Baker, C R Falls, Stephen McGilbary and Jim Murphy, Sr. Daniel was employed in many different areas. He was a jack of all trades and master of none. His last place of employment was Wal-Mart in Oklahoma City. Anyone who knew Daniel will remember how he liked to joke and tease. Many of the hospital employees came by to check on him in his last days, and the constant comment regarding Daniel was that smiling and pleasant no matter how much pain he was in. Daniel entered the Integris Baptist Hospital on November 2. Although he often spoke to getting to go home, he never saw his earthly home again. Daniel entered heaven on July 18, 2018. He is survived by his wife of 43 years, Pinky; son, Conchate; daughter, Kelli; three grandsons: Achena, Micco, and Sonny; four sisters: Stephanie Webster, Carroll Crowell, Josephine Sabo, and Mary Widen; and brothers, Ed Midkiff and Billy Loneia. He is also survived by his church family at Glorieta Baptist Church and a host of friends and relatives.
